WebLine 129 - RRSP income. Enter on line 129 the total of amounts shown in boxes 16, 18, 28, and 34 of all your T4RSP slips. Also include amounts in boxes 20, 22, and 26, unless your spouse or common-law partner made a contribution to your RRSP. See "RRSPs for spouse or common-law partner" in the next section for more details. Tax tips. If you do not file T746 … WebOct 15, 2024 · What is the T4RSP tax form? When you withdraw money from an RRSP, the administrator of the RRSP has to fill out a T4RSP slip to indicate the amount of the withdrawal and the income tax that you paid on that amount. Québec residents receive a Relevé 2. Does the form show only RRSP withdrawals? No.
